use std::iter::Sum;
use std::ops::Add;
use std::ops::AddAssign;
use serde::Deserialize;
use serde::Serialize;
use crate::token_usage_error::TokenUsageError;
#[derive(Clone, Copy, Debug, Default, Deserialize, Eq, PartialEq, Serialize)]
#[serde(deny_unknown_fields)]
pub struct TokenUsage {
pub prompt_tokens: u64,
pub cached_prompt_tokens: u64,
pub input_image_tokens: u64,
pub input_audio_tokens: u64,
pub content_tokens: u64,
pub reasoning_tokens: u64,
pub tool_call_tokens: u64,
pub undeterminable_tokens: u64,
}
impl TokenUsage {
#[must_use]
pub const fn new() -> Self {
Self {
prompt_tokens: 0,
cached_prompt_tokens: 0,
input_image_tokens: 0,
input_audio_tokens: 0,
content_tokens: 0,
reasoning_tokens: 0,
tool_call_tokens: 0,
undeterminable_tokens: 0,
}
}
pub const fn record_prompt_tokens(&mut self, count: u64) {
self.prompt_tokens = self.prompt_tokens.saturating_add(count);
}
pub const fn record_cached_prompt_tokens(&mut self, count: u64) -> Result<(), TokenUsageError> {
let next = self.cached_prompt_tokens.saturating_add(count);
if next > self.prompt_tokens {
return Err(TokenUsageError::CachedExceedsPrompt {
cached_after: next,
prompt: self.prompt_tokens,
});
}
self.cached_prompt_tokens = next;
Ok(())
}
pub const fn record_input_image_tokens(&mut self, count: u64) {
self.input_image_tokens = self.input_image_tokens.saturating_add(count);
}
pub const fn record_input_audio_tokens(&mut self, count: u64) {
self.input_audio_tokens = self.input_audio_tokens.saturating_add(count);
}
pub const fn record_content_token(&mut self) {
self.content_tokens = self.content_tokens.saturating_add(1);
}
pub const fn record_reasoning_token(&mut self) {
self.reasoning_tokens = self.reasoning_tokens.saturating_add(1);
}
pub const fn record_tool_call_token(&mut self) {
self.tool_call_tokens = self.tool_call_tokens.saturating_add(1);
}
pub const fn record_undeterminable_token(&mut self) {
self.undeterminable_tokens = self.undeterminable_tokens.saturating_add(1);
}
#[must_use]
pub const fn completion_tokens(&self) -> u64 {
self.content_tokens
.saturating_add(self.reasoning_tokens)
.saturating_add(self.tool_call_tokens)
.saturating_add(self.undeterminable_tokens)
}
#[must_use]
pub const fn total_tokens(&self) -> u64 {
self.prompt_tokens.saturating_add(self.completion_tokens())
}
}
impl Add for TokenUsage {
type Output = Self;
fn add(mut self, other: Self) -> Self {
self += other;
self
}
}
impl Add<&Self> for TokenUsage {
type Output = Self;
fn add(mut self, other: &Self) -> Self {
self += other;
self
}
}
impl AddAssign for TokenUsage {
fn add_assign(&mut self, other: Self) {
*self += &other;
}
}
impl AddAssign<&Self> for TokenUsage {
fn add_assign(&mut self, other: &Self) {
self.prompt_tokens = self.prompt_tokens.saturating_add(other.prompt_tokens);
self.cached_prompt_tokens = self
.cached_prompt_tokens
.saturating_add(other.cached_prompt_tokens);
self.input_image_tokens = self
.input_image_tokens
.saturating_add(other.input_image_tokens);
self.input_audio_tokens = self
.input_audio_tokens
.saturating_add(other.input_audio_tokens);
self.content_tokens = self.content_tokens.saturating_add(other.content_tokens);
self.reasoning_tokens = self.reasoning_tokens.saturating_add(other.reasoning_tokens);
self.tool_call_tokens = self.tool_call_tokens.saturating_add(other.tool_call_tokens);
self.undeterminable_tokens = self
.undeterminable_tokens
.saturating_add(other.undeterminable_tokens);
}
}
impl Sum for TokenUsage {
fn sum<TIter: Iterator<Item = Self>>(iter: TIter) -> Self {
iter.fold(Self::new(), |acc, item| acc + item)
}
}
impl<'usage> Sum<&'usage Self> for TokenUsage {
fn sum<TIter: Iterator<Item = &'usage Self>>(iter: TIter) -> Self {
iter.fold(Self::new(), |acc, item| acc + item)
}
}
